A crucial aspect of modern dental marketing is having a well-designed, user-friendly website. Your website is often the first impression potential patients will have of your practice, so it’s important to ensure it reflects professionalism and offers an easy navigation experience. Include essential details such as your office hours, services, contact information, and a bio about the marketing dentistry and staff. It’s also beneficial to provide educational content, such as blog posts on dental health, treatment options, and preventative care. This not only informs patients but also positions your practice as a trusted resource for oral health information.

In addition to a functional website, search engine optimization (SEO) is essential for increasing your visibility online. Local SEO, in particular, is critical for dentists because most patients are looking for nearby services. Optimizing your website and Google My Business listing with relevant keywords such as “dentist in [your city]” helps your practice show up in local search results. A well-maintained GMB listing can improve your chances of being found when people search for dental services in your area. Ensure your listing includes up-to-date contact details, office hours, patient reviews, and photos of your practice. Positive online reviews are a vital part of building trust with potential patients, as people often rely on recommendations from others when choosing a dentist.

Social media marketing has become an indispensable tool for dentists. Platforms like Facebook, Instagram, and YouTube offer opportunities to interact with both current and prospective patients. By posting educational content, promotional offers, and patient testimonials, you can keep your audience engaged. Sharing videos or images of procedures, such as teeth whitening or cosmetic treatments, can help demystify dental care and make it more approachable. Additionally, using social media to respond to questions or concerns builds trust and helps create a community atmosphere. Social media ads can also be an effective way to promote your services, as these platforms allow for precise targeting based on location, age, and interests.

Paid advertising, such as Google Ads, is another effective way to increase visibility and attract new patients. With paid search campaigns, your practice can appear at the top of search results for specific keywords, such as “emergency dentist” or “family dental care.” Google Ads allows you to target specific demographics and locations, ensuring your ad is seen by the people who are most likely to need your services. This kind of advertising can be particularly useful when you are looking to attract patients who are actively searching for dental care.

Referral programs remain one of the most effective ways to grow a dental practice. Most people trust personal recommendations from friends, family, or coworkers when choosing a dentist. By offering incentives, such as discounts or small gifts for successful referrals, you can encourage current patients to spread the word about your practice. Referral programs help generate leads while reinforcing relationships with your existing patient base.

Lastly, email marketing provides an excellent way to stay in touch with your patients and encourage repeat visits. Sending regular newsletters that include oral health tips, practice updates, or special offers helps keep your practice top of mind. You can also use email to send appointment reminders or to follow up with patients after their visits, ensuring they feel valued and cared for.
